A change to the current behaviour is unlikely as the current behaviour
is the same as all the other versions of Unix except *BSD.  The latter
has a slightly different behaviour which is still standard-conforming.

However, we should improve the documentation, though it is worth
pointing out that using more than one of -I, -L and -n produces a
behaviour which is different across different versions of Unix.  In
this context -i and -l are affected in the same way as -I and -L.
